Interior Designer

san-francisco, California | Feb 24

We create sustainability-driven, innovative spaces that shape vibrant communities worldwide. Our San Francisco Interior Design studio specializes in luxury multi-family residential projects, designing refined residences and amenity spaces with a hospitality-inspired approach that brings our clients' visions to life. We share ideas, support each other, and design spaces that positively impact lives. About the Job Our San Francisco studio is seeking an Interior Designer with 5-7 years of experience to join our design-driven team. Qualifications • 5-7 years of professional Interior Design experience • Background in high-end residential or hospitality projects preferred • Degree in Interior Design or Interior Architecture; certification preferred • Strong conceptual and visual design skills, including the ability to produce presentation imagery that communicates design narratives • Solid understanding of design methodology, space planning, and concept development, including finish and FFE selections, rendered plans and elevations, and furniture layouts • Proficiency in Photoshop, InDesign, and 3D modeling/rendering tools such as SketchUp, Rhino, V-Ray, Enscape, or Lumion • Advanced technical proficiency in Revit, with experience producing details and construction documentation • Experience coordinating with consultants and participating in project meetings • Experience presenting design concepts to clients • Knowledge of interior finish specifications, construction administration, and installation processes • Familiarity with CA residential building codes • Detail-oriented, with a strong focus on accuracy, quality, and follow-through • Collaborative team member with strong communication skills • Experience managing finish libraries, coordinating with vendors, and mentoring junior designers • Self-motivated and well-organized, with the ability to manage tasks independently What We Offer • Salary Range: $85,000 - $95,000 • Annual discretionary bonus • Health Benefits (Medical, Dental, Vision, Life) • Competitive PTO • 401(K) with Employer Contribution • Professional Development Opportunities • Convenient Downtown Location at Powell BART station • Calm and collaborative work environment How To Apply
